Solution Overview
Problem
Existing printing systems lack an efficient method for integrating inspection image registration and inspection processes, leading to inefficiencies in detecting printing defects.
Innovation Solution
A printing apparatus and inspection system that allow for the registration of inspection images and the execution of inspection jobs in a coordinated manner, using a flowchart process to manage the registration and inspection steps.

AI summary
A printing apparatus capable of communicating with at least an inspection apparatus and a processing apparatus, the printing apparatus comprising one or more controllers having one or more processors and one or more memories, the one or more controllers configured to receive a registration job for registration of image data in the inspection apparatus and an inspection job for execution of an inspection, to transmit, in a case where the registration job is received, image data based on the registration job to the inspection apparatus, to receive a notification of completion of the registration of the image data from the inspection apparatus, and to perform, in a case where the notification is received, control to perform printing based on the inspection job and to transmit an inspection instruction to the inspection apparatus.
